Like the 3 legs of a milking stool, there are just 3 main functions that you must have in place before any online marketing campaign will be at all effective. You should not devote much time to anything else until you have these components in place and functioning! They are: 1.) A Website You must have a presence on the Internet from which to operate. It may be a simple as a lead capture page or it may be a blog or a comprehensive, multi-page website. Of course, to do this, you will need to have acquired a domain name and a hosting account and to have published your page, blog or site to that account. Whatever your site looks like, it will need to employ a Call to Action to attract the site visitor to take a desired action! Traffic It may come from any number of sources, which may include Pay-Per-Click, organic traffic, banner ads, email campaigns, etc. The better targeted your traffic is to the particular business specialty of your company, the better results you will enjoy. To locate and attract visitors who are interested in your topic, you will need to do some basic keyword research. Conversion Once you have a site and traffic is arriving, you must get those visitors to respond to your Call to Action! If they don't purchase something, take a survey or poll or at least leave their contact information, the value of their visit to you is minimal at best. Your website needs a strong Call to Action and you will need the ability to capture and track the information collected in an Autoresponder system as well as statistics on your rate of "conversion"(where a visitor has taken the desired action).
